Accidents that cause injuries to a driver accident
During a trucking accident, individuals can sustain various injuries. These injuries can range from minor to severe. An injury can limit a person's ability or ability to perform everyday activities. Certain injuries can cause permanent disabilities.
One of the most serious injuries that can be sustained during an accident involving trucks is Amputation. Amputations can be caused by a direct impact to the limb, or may occur shortly after the accident.
Burns are another type of injury that can be extremely painful and crippling. Following an accident with a truck, the victim may require blood transfusions, surgery as well as other types of medical treatment. A burn may cause permanent disfigurement.
The majority of injuries that occur in a trucking accident concern the head and neck. These areas are prone to whiplash and other injuries. A severe head injury can result in loss of consciousness and unconsciousness.
A spinal cord injury could cause a lot of pain to the person. The victim's life may be forever altered. This kind of injury could leave a person in a coma, or even paralyze him or her permanently.
The majority of survivors suffer from soft tissue and ligament damage in their backs. They might also suffer from tendon and muscle injuries.
Trucking accidents can also cause internal organ damage. The force of the collision can cause damage to the abdominal aorta as well as other vital organs. The patient may experience cardiac arrest, or even die if the damage doesn't get repaired.
Bone fractures are commonplace in a trucking accident. Broken bones include the ankle, feet and collarbone. If injuries occur to these bones, the sufferer may be in need of casts or surgery.

Trucking company's liability
Based on the circumstances the trucking company may be the one to blame for an accident. In certain cases the trucking company could be held accountable for the injuries and property damage suffered by the victim of a truck accident.
Trucking companies are required to adhere to certain federal regulations. These include maintaining and inspecting trucks. They must also follow state and local laws and employ qualified drivers. They could be held accountable when they employ unqualified drivers or engage in unsafe conduct.
A trucking business could be held liable if they did not conduct vehicle inspections in accordance with federal regulations. This is particularly true in the case of a company that has leased trucks from a third party. The company could also be held responsible when the third-party fails to load or train the cargo.
The company could also be held accountable in the event that it employs an on-the-go driver or fatigued trucker. The company could also be liable if the driver uses drugs or commits other negligent acts.
A malfunctioning part or equipment manufacturer could also be held accountable. This is especially true if the manufacturer is a supplier of parts or if the manufacturer created an item that is defective.
The victim may be required to provide evidence to prove that the trucking company was at fault in a truck accident lawyers collision. Sometimes, trucking companies may attempt to shield themselves from liability by declaring that the driver was an independent contractor.
Whatever the case, if a trucking company is liable, the victim can still receive compensation from the responsible party. However, this can be an extremely difficult process. It is crucial to seek an experienced attorney to determine which parties are liable.
